What are the typical costs for full-time daycare or preschool in Denair, CA, and are there any local financial assistance programs?
In Denair, full-time daycare for an infant or toddler typically ranges from $800 to $1,200 per month, while preschool for children 3-5 years old often costs between $600 and $900 per month. These rates are generally lower than in larger nearby cities like Modesto or Turlock, reflecting the smaller community setting. For financial assistance, California offers the state-subsidized CalWORKs and the Alternative Payment (AP) programs. Locally, families can apply through the Stanislaus County Community Services Agency. Additionally, some Denair-based centers or home daycares may offer sliding scale fees or sibling discounts, so it's always worth asking directly.
How can I verify if a daycare provider in Denair is properly licensed and check their compliance history?
All licensed childcare providers in Denair must be registered with the California Department of Social Services (CDSS). The primary tool for verification is the "Child Care Licensing" lookup tool on the CDSS website. You can search by provider name, city (Denair), or zip code. This public report shows the license status (active, expired, revoked), facility type (family home or center), capacity, and any serious citations or violations from the last few years. For a more personal touch, you can also contact the local Regional Licensing Office in Modesto that oversees Stanislaus County. Always ask to see a provider's current license during your tour.
Are waitlists common for daycare centers in Denair, and when should I start looking for infant care?
Yes, waitlists are common, especially for infant care slots in both centers and licensed family homes in Denair. Due to limited capacity and high demand for the under-2 age group, it is strongly recommended that expecting parents begin their search and get on waitlists during the second trimester of pregnancy, or at least 6-9 months before their needed start date. For toddler and preschool openings, a 3-6 month lead time is advisable. Popular local centers may have longer waits. It's a good strategy to get on multiple lists and follow up periodically to check your status.
What are the main types of childcare options available specifically within the Denair community?
Denair offers several types of licensed childcare options. These include: 1) **Licensed Family Child Care Homes:** Often run out of a provider's residence, offering a smaller, home-like setting for a mixed-age group (common in residential areas of Denair). 2) **Child Care Centers:** These are larger facilities, such as the Denair Children's Center or programs affiliated with the Denair Unified School District for preschool-age children. 3) **License-Exempt Care:** This can include care by a relative, neighbor, or nanny caring for children from one family. For school-age children, the Denair Charter Academy and Denair Elementary may offer before/after-school programs. The mix leans toward family homes, giving parents a more personalized option.
What should I look for or ask about during a tour of a daycare in Denair to ensure it's a good fit?
During a tour in Denair, go beyond the basics. Ask about: **Staffing:** What are the caregiver-to-child ratios and staff turnover like? (CA law requires 1:4 for infants, 1:12 for preschoolers). **Safety & Cleanliness:** How are toys sanitized? What is the sick policy? Inspect the outdoor play area for safety. **Daily Routine:** Request a sample schedule to see the balance of play, learning, and rest. **Local Community Ties:** Do they incorporate local events or outings (e.g., to the Denair Library or park)? **Communication:** How do they update parents (apps, daily sheets)? Also, trust your instincts on the overall vibe—is it a warm, engaging environment where children seem happy and busy?
